Alert service to highlight passport expiry welcomed by local councillor

A new service that will alert people when their passport is about to expire will be a welcome improvement.

That's according to Cllr Pauric Clerkin who says from next year anyone applying for a first-time passport or renewing an existing passport will be able to opt in to receive electronic communications from the Passport Service, including reminders before their passport expires.

Cllr Clerkin welcomed confirmation of the new service, adding that anyone who has ever found themselves checking passport expiry dates just before a family holiday will know how stressful it can be if a passport is out of date or close to expiring.

He siad a simple reminder by text message or email will help prevent unnecessary stress, reduce last-minute passport applications and make travelling that bit easier for families.

The Co Monaghan Fine Gael councillor says the improvement makes a lot of sense.
